Hi folks - as the title says, there is no 'AI Builder ' link at all on my Power Automate page

 

I clicked 'start free trial' after watching the guided tour, I'm looking for the 'AI Builder' link, but there isn't one. I logged in as my work account (O365)

 

Some posts here somewhat imply I may need to have a Dataverse table first, so I created a test environment, clicked 'Tables', and created a table, but upon going back to the Power Automate page, there is still no 'AI Builder' link

 

When I click 'AI Models', I just get a page saying I have no models, and a button to 'build an AI model', but then it only displays a small set of pre-made models that do pedestrian little tasks. I can't get to any of the features and functions shown in the tour under the main page link 'AI Builder'

 

Any advice how to find the 'AI Builder' link?

    'AI Models' is the new name of former 'AI Builder' link.

    If you see the 'New AI model' button, it means your environment has a Dataverse database.

    This 'New AI model' button brings you to all 18 existing AI Builder scenarios, some prebuilt, some Custom, some in Preview.
